Law of Large Numbers in the Supremum Norm for a Chemical Reaction with Diffusion
Blount, Douglas
Ann. Appl. Probab., Tome 2 (1992) no. 4, p. 131-141 / Harvested from Project Euclid
A space-time jump Markov process, modeling a chemical reaction with diffusion, is compared in the supremum norm to the usual model, the solution to a partial differential equation. Conditions are given which imply the deviation converges in probability to 0 uniformly on bounded time intervals. Estimates reflecting underlying large deviation behavior are obtained.
